ANALYTICAL METHOD DEVELOPMENT AND VALIDATION FOR SIMULTANEOUS ESTIMATION OF TINIDAZOLE AND MOXIFLOXACIN IN BULK AND PHARMACEUTICAL DOSAGE FORM BY RP-HPLC METHOD
B. Siddartha*, Dr. I. Sudheer Babu, Ch. Ravichandra Gupta, C. Parthiban
ABSTRACT A simple, specific and accurate reverse phase high performance liquid chromatographic method was developed for the simultaneous determination tinidazole and moxifloxacin in pharmaceutical dosage form. The Inertsil C18 (4.6 x 250mm, 5μ) column is used in isocratic mode, with mobile phase containing phosphate buffer and acetonitrile (80:20 v/v) adjusted to pH 4.5 with dilute ortho phosphoric acid solution. The flow rate was 1.0 ml/ min and effluents were monitored at 240 nm. The retention times of tinidazole and moxifloxacin were found to be 3.305 min and 6.876 min, respectively. The linearity for tinidazole and moxifloxacin were in the range of 7.5-45μg/ml and 10- 60μg/ml respectively. The recoveries of tinidazole and moxifloxacin were found to be 99.25% to 101.27% and 99.18% to 100.42%, respectively. The proposed method was validated and successfully applied for the estimation of tinidazole and moxifloxacin in combined tablet dosage form. Keywords: tinidazole, moxifloxacin, acetonitrile.
